leaking water: My rowenta iron is leaking water from the back. Update (06/29/2017) Thank you for responding. I didn’t explain my problem fully. The water is leaking from the back of the soleplate of the iron. It is not leaking from the holes in the metal soleplate. It appears as if I can take the back off the iron and clean it and tighten the screw (appears to not be tightened all the way). Do you think this would work? Household irons can drip and spit out liquid water from the holes in the metal sole plate instead of producing steam if you have set the temperature too low.
